Output deaf6e5048672791c7f55e78355ace6754f2af873216540a258561e721c7ccb4:0

value
5132944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423931290ea24a7fe75b911a540d678eaa78fad6 OP_EQUAL
address
37jB2ybjsfx8ML698BbxRHwU7hXARVUb9U
transaction
deaf6e5048672791c7f55e78355ace6754f2af873216540a258561e721c7ccb4
confirmations
356020
spent
true